Police officers arbitrarily detain eight Papuans suspected of killing a teacher in Angguruk – two remain in custody

On 11 July 2025, at 3:00 am, police officers arbitrarily detained eight indigenous Papuans in the Yahukimo Regency at two different locations along Seredalah Road. All suspects were detained at the Yahukimo Police headquarters (see photo on top, source: Jubi). At the first location, officers arrested Mr Sepi Heluka, 22, and Mr Alfon Payage, 22, in front of a kiosk. Both suspects originate from Amoma District and study in Jayapura. They were reportedly visiting relatives during vacation. At the second location, at kilometre 2 of Seredalah Road, police officers again detained Mr Veri Pahabol, 21, Mr Tertius Kabak, 34, Mr Vael Silak, 24, Mr Nander Sobolim, 25, Mr Velis Silak, 23, and Jonatan Sobolim, a 13-year-old boy from Eriappin District, without showing a warrant.

Six of the eight arrested civilians were released on 13 July 2025, at 3:00 pm, due to a lack of evidence linking them to the 21 March 2025 attack on a teacher in the Anggruk District, Yahukimo Regency. As of that date, Mr Nander Sobolim and Mr Velis Silak remained in custody at the Yahukimo District Police Department, under continued investigation for suspected involvement in the same attack. Human rights defenders are concerned that the police will press charges against them despite a lack of incriminating evidence.

Following the arrests, Police General Faizal Rahmadani publicly stated that his men had arrested eight members of the West Papua National Liberation Army (TPNPB-OPM) suspected of being involved in the attack on teachers in Angguruk. The relatives of the detained individuals denied the police’s accusations. They stressed that all persons detained are ordinary civilians with no ties to any armed group or political movement. The families dispute the official police narrative.
